Perkins and Will Expands Its Canadian Practice



After 20 years of delivering research-driven, human-centered design solutions to clients in Alberta, Perkins and Will has expanded its Canadian practice.
Energy Environment Experiential Learning (EEEL), University of Calgary, Calgary, Alberta via perkinswill.com
?Expanding our presence in Calgary is a natural progression in the evolution of our Canadian practice,? says Phil Harrison, CEO of Perkins and Will. ?It reflects our commitment to better serve our clients and communities in Alberta.?
The expanded studio space is located at 401-1550 5th Street SW in Calgary?s Red Mile district. The studio offers clients integrated services in architecture, interiors, and urban design, with a focus on mixed-use, transit, higher education, civic, commercial, and multi-family residential projects. Some of the firm?s most well-known built projects in the city include the Energy Environment Experiential Learning building at the University of Calgary, the Aqua and Vento multi-family residential development, and the Calgary Public Building restoration.
With access to the firm?s global resources, the studio is able to leverage international expertise in a broad array of practice areas and work collaboratively with other studios on projects of all sizes and complexities.
